Abstract

The invention discloses a micro-ball with a plurality of cosmetic active components, which is prepared by using collagen, sodium alga acid and chitosan as carrier materials through the following steps of: dissolving collagen in acid medium, mixing with sodium alga acid and active components to form a uniform colloidal solution; enabling the mixture to enter a divalent positive ion solution by using an injector in a liquid drop form, forming a primary micro-ball under the action of gel; arranging the micro-ball in a chitosan solution, further curing; and washing the micro-ball by using de-ionized water to recombine the collagen in the micro-ball, and finally, forming the sodium alga acid/chitosan/collagen composite micro-ball. The micro-ball prepared by using the method provided by the invention has a smooth and flat surface, excellent monodispersity, uniform particle size distribution and fast swelling property, and belongs to a novel cosmetic active component carrier system; and the free-dried micro-ball can be used together with solvents, in this way, the effect of the common action of multi-component various-function cosmetic active components is achieved.

Arbutin, fruit acid, anisic acid etc. are current popular more safely and effectively water solublity whitening raw materials, can reduce Skin pigmentation, dispelling stain and freckle.Ceramide is a kind of in the glycosphingolipid, is a kind of water-soluble grease metallic substance, can improve cuticular water conservation and barrier function, solves xerosis cutis, wrinkle, coarse phenomenon.Somatomedin is the cytokine with stimulating cellular growth activity, and result of study proves: somatomedin reduces with advancing age gradually, and human body shows various senile symptoms.Class cell growth factor take epithelical cell growth factor (EGF) and fibroblast growth factor (FGF) as representative has significantly cosmetic result, can solve skin senilism, sallow, wrinkle, the phenomenon such as lax, has the deep layer repair.Chinese patent CN101732169A report is with the prescription of arbutin for the function skin care liquid, and Japanese Mercian Corp discloses the patent (CN101583345) of ceramide synthesis accelerators as cosmetics and skin preparations for extenal use.Chinese patent CN102406556A discloses a kind of bioactive cosmetic composition of epidermal growth factor that helps to keep, and the main component of said composition is epidermal growth factor, Hy drolyzed Skin Powder, hyaluronate sodium etc.Chinese patent CN101548935 discloses the purposes of a kind of acid fibroblast growth factor in the preparation cosmetics, and its production technology also is provided simultaneously.The prior art self stability is not good enough, is subjected to the easy inactivation of external interference, for example decomposes easily under light and the inappropriate condition of surrounding, and also easily oxidation lacks the stability of storage in air, so has been subject to certain restriction in cosmetic applications.
Sodium alginate (C 6H 7O 8Na) n mainly is comprised of the sodium salt of alginic acid, the copolymer that is relied on Isosorbide-5-Nitrae-glycosidic bond to be connected and be comprised of GM, MM and the GG fragment of different proportion by a-L-mannuronic acid (M unit) and b-D-guluronic acid (G unit).Sodium alginate has just been taken in American Pharmacopeia as far back as 1938, and its gentle sol-gel process, good biocompatibility make sodium alginate be suitable for microcapsule carrier as release or embedding medicinal, albumen and cell.Chitosan; chemical name is β-(1; 4)-2-amino-2-deoxidation-D-glucosan; it is the product of chitin N-deacetylation; it also is unique a kind of alkaline aminopolysaccharide that biosphere exists; water insoluble but can be dissolved in low-concentration organic acid or mineral acid, the microsphere of preparation has the control release take chitosan as carrier, improves many-sided advantages such as medicine stability.
At present, use the method that activated protein or medicine microspheres are carried in maximum preparations that solvent evaporated method is arranged, for example patent CN1463696 has reported the Poly-dl-lactide-b-polyethylene glycol microsphere of two emulsion system solvent evaporated method preparation year protein medicaments, and US Patent No. 5288502 has been reported the microsphere that utilizes the emulsion solvent evaporation technique preparation to carry polypeptide and albumen; Patent CN1398584A has reported and has utilized the standby bFGF-PLGA sustained-release micro-spheres of emulsion dispersion legal system; US Patent No. 2007275082 has been reported the method for utilizing spray drying method Bidirectional nozzle bag medicine carrying thing, said method generally all will be used organic solvent or cross-linking agent, it has the following disadvantages, the one, the easy stability of destroying the active substance that coats, the 2nd, remaining in easily affects the microsphere performance in the microsphere, the 3rd, the carrier of using is to synthesize family macromolecule and semi-synthetic family macromolecule as main, and is not good enough in the biocompatibility of human body.

The specific embodiment
The invention will be further described below in conjunction with embodiment, and concentration of the present invention is mass percent concentration, measuring instrument: scanning electron microscope JSM5800, laser particle analyzer COULTER LS200.
The present invention prepares the method for the alginate/chitosan that bag carries multiple cosmetic active ingredient/collagen composite microsphere, may further comprise the steps: purified abortive calfskin type i collagen is dissolved in the acid medium that pH value is 1-4, form homogeneous colloid solution 4-10 ℃ of lower the mixing mutually with sodium alginate and active component, the ultrasonic bubble of removing, wherein: the concentration range of collagen is 0.1-20 %, the concentration range of sodium alginate is 0.1-10%, the concentration range of cosmetic active ingredient (except cell growth factor) is 0.5-20 %, and the concentration range of cell growth factor is 0.1-10 μ g/ml.
Above-mentioned mixed colloidal solution is transferred in the glass syringe that is connected with the gas injection pump, gas in the syringe can be nitrogen, helium, argon, carbon dioxide and airborne any one, gas flow rate in the syringe can be controlled by syringe pump, can form like this microsphere of different size.
Mixture is pushed by the gas injection pump, and mixture overcomes viscous force and surface tension, enters the calcium chloride solution with droplet-like from pin hole, forms elementary microsphere by gelatification, and gelatification time 5-20min collects microsphere behind the sucking filtration.Cation in the solution can be Ba 2+, Ca 2+, Co 2+, Zn 2+, Mn 2+, Ni 2+In any one, usually select Ca 2+Carry out gelation, the concentration of bivalent cation is 0.1-10 % among the present invention.
Above-mentioned elementary microsphere is transferred to further curing in the chitosan solution that concentration is 0.1-10%, hardening time 5-30min, the pH value of chitosan solution is between 4.0-6.5, and the acid that is used for dissolving chitosan comprises at least a in formic acid, acetic acid, propanoic acid, lactic acid, malic acid, citric acid, ascorbic acid, oxalic acid, succinic acid, malonic acid, fatty acid, acetone acid, 1,3-propanedicarboxylic acid, tartaric acid, aspartic acid, salicylic acid, the glycolic.
With deionized water wash microsphere 2-3 time, the collagen in the microsphere is recombinated, and alginate/chitosan/collagen composite microsphere forms.This step is to carry out in room temperature, and washing microsphere is later preserved after lyophilization.Microsphere after the lyophilizing can use with the solvent collocation, and active component is transported to the skin muscular layer safely and effectively.
Embodiment 1:Particle diameter is the alginate/chitosan/collagen composite microsphere of load whitening composition arbutin and the high moisturizing composition ceramide of 1500 μ m
1, as shown in Figure 1, it is in 3.5 the acetic acid aqueous solution that 30mg abortive calfskin type i collagen is dissolved in the 6ml pH value, add the sodium alginate of 2.0ml 6%, 10ml concentration is that arbutin and the 10ml concentration of 6 mg/ml is 1mg/ml ceramide mix homogeneously, and ultrasonic 30s removes bubble.
2, mixed solution is transferred to is connected with gas injection pump (model A-99, Razel scientific instrument company) in the glass syringe, the outside has a pipe that nitrogen cylinder is connected with pump, the air velocity of control pump is the nitrogen of 5 ml/min, solidify 6min in 1 % calcium chloride solution, elementary microsphere forms.In order to prevent collagenous degeneration, this step is carried out at 4 ℃.
3, be that 300,000 chitosan is dissolved in 0.05% acetic acid and obtains the solution that the chitosan mass percent concentration is 1.0 % with molecular weight, its pH is 5.5, elementary microsphere in the step 2 is transferred to further curing in the chitosan solution, and the crosslinking curing time is 5min, and this step is carried out in room temperature.
4, use deionized water wash microsphere 2-3 time, alginate/chitosan/collagen composite microsphere forms.Microsphere is carried out granularmetric analysis, and the microspherulite diameter of preparation is at 1480 ± 50 μ m(Fig. 2,5).Then microsphere is preserved through after the lyophilization.
5, place solvent to carry out swelling the microsphere after the lyophilizing, reach 247% in the 30s swellbility.Wherein solvent is butanediol and hyaluronic aqueous solution, and pH is 6.5, and the concentration of butanediol is 2%.
6, by with microballoon lyophilized, weigh, the weight ratio that obtains sodium alginate, chitosan, Ι Collagen Type VI and active component is about: 120:105:30:70.
Embodiment 2:Particle diameter is the alginate/chitosan/collagen composite microsphere of load whitening composition arbutin and the high moisturizing composition ceramide of 500 μ m
Carry out according to the condition among the embodiment 1, change the air velocity of the control pump in the step 2 into 7.5 ml/min by 5 ml/min.Microsphere is carried out granularmetric analysis, and the microspherulite diameter of preparation is at 505 ± 20 μ m(Fig. 3,5).Place solvent to carry out swelling the microsphere after the lyophilizing, reach 315% in the 30s swellbility.

Embodiment 5:The alginate/chitosan of three kinds of active component arbutin of load, ceramide, epithelical cell growth factor EGF/collagen composite microsphere effect is estimated
Study subject: 20 forearm is inboard, and 2cm * the 2cm zone is tested position without age of skin sensitivity history young woman in 25-30 year, and a side is the trial zone, and a side is the check plot
Using method: complex microsphere and solvent collocation are used, spread upon the inboard same position of forearm, concrete using method is, get 2-3 microsphere in the centre of the palm, drip two solvents on microsphere, wait for about 30s, after the abundant swelling of microsphere, softly break to spheroid with forefinger and middle finger, then evenly be applied in forearm, sooner or later respectively once.Continue to use 30 days.
Testing time: since the 1st day, carry out every three days skin test one time, test process is by dermatologist's complete monitoring.
Test index: comprise that cuticlar water is right, melanin and skin elasticity.
The German CK of the right employing of the cuticlar water CM825 of company type moisture tester contact continuous measurement mode is carried out.Skin color adopts the German CK MEXAMETER MX16 of company melanin analyzer to measure.Melanin value is measured by instrument, and average measurement is averaged for 3 times, and measuring range is 0 ~ 999, and it is higher to measure numerical value, illustrates that melanin content is higher in the skin.Skin elasticity adopts the SME575 elasticity tester to observe, and average measurement is averaged for 3 times, uses R 2Value representation (stretching/resilience ratio).
Concrete measurement result sees Table 1, variation tendency is seen Fig. 6, the result shows, behind the active component microsphere (wait and carry solvent) of continuous three kinds of different efficacies of working load, the aggregative indicator of skin all has significant change, right average 46.8 points that improved of cuticlar water, melanin also contrast group has reduced by 49.3 points, and skin elasticity contrast group has increased by 16.3% simultaneously.The active component microsphere of therefore, load different efficacies can satisfy the needs of multifunction nursing articles for use fully.
